One coding CLI, routed across frontier models through a unified gateway.
01 / The problem
Coding agents are typically locked to a single provider; comparing frontier models mid-task means switching tools entirely.
02 / The architecture
Diagnosed environment PATH conflicts, corrected model-slug formatting mismatches between providers, and resolved gateway billing/auth errors (402s) blocking requests — treating the CLI environment itself as a system to be debugged with logs and reproducible steps rather than trial and error.
03 / The challenges
The failure modes were silent — a wrong model slug or a billing edge case looks identical to a network error from the CLI's side. Diagnosis meant instrumenting each layer separately.
04 / The results
A single, portable CLI workflow on a cloud VM that can route the same coding task across multiple frontier models on demand.
05 / The lessons
Developer environments are systems too — they deserve the same debugging discipline as production code.
